Highlights
Are people in Greenville older or younger than people in Dumfries?
- The Median Age in Greenville is 6.1 years older than in Dumfries.

Are housing costs cheaper in Greenville or Dumfries?
- Greenville housing costs are 31.7% less expensive than Dumfries hous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Greenville or Dumfries?
- The average commute for residents of Greenville is 19.8 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Dumfries.

Things to do in Greenville?
Greenville, South Carolina is a vibrant city located in the southeastern region of the United States. Home to attractions such as Falls Park and Cleveland Park, visitors can enjoy outdoor activities and nature when visiting Greenville. There are also plenty of museums, galleries, shops, restaurants and performance venues such as the Peace Center for Performing Arts and The Children’s Museum of the Upstate. For entertainment, visitors can explore downtown shopping districts along with movie theaters and live music clubs. Whether you're looking for a peaceful retreat or an exciting night out, Greenville has something for everyone!
